MCPS Email Down Since Monday

Some Manassas City Public Schools departments, schools have been without email since Monday.

The month of August is a busy time for schools, so a large email outage affecting Manassas City Public Schools (MCPS) could not have come at a worst time.

Email for MCPS departments, including school board, central office, support sevices and transportation has been down since Monday, according to MCPS Public Information Specialist Al Radford. Haydon and Jennie Dean elementary schoosl, as well as Mayfield Intermediate School have been affected by the outage as well.

"MCPS experienced a catastrophic failure to one of our email servers, Radford said in the release "Our staff has been working diligently to restore one of two email servers."

Each server supports approximately 500 personnel, she said.

Those needing  to reach division personnel, should contact the MCPS administrative office at 571-377-6000.

"MCPS will post the information on the division and school websites and issue an Alert Now call to division staff and families once service is fully restored," Radford said.
